Over 100,000 visitors take advantage of Passover holiday, head out to Israel's national parks

The Israel Nature and Parks Authority reported that over 100,000 visitors had arrived at national parks and nature reserves as of midday Tuesday.
The most popular site has been Caesarea National Park, where visitors take part in an “ancient festival.” Other popular venues include Ashkelon National Park as well as Herodion National Park, where children participate in an activity called “A Life Like King Herod’s” and families enjoy a Nabatean market.
